About
Dr. Mehrnoosh Ayazi is a rising leader in soft robotics and pediatric rehabilitation engineering, whose work is pioneering the development of wearable assistive technologies for the youngest patients. Her research centers on the design, fabrication, and evaluation of soft robotic exosuits, with a specific focus on adapting these devices to meet the unique biomechanical and physiological needs of infants and children. Dr. Ayazi’s most cited paper, “Evaluation of fabric-based pneumatic actuator enclosure and anchoring configurations in a pediatric soft robotic exosuit” (2024, 8 citations), provides foundational insights into how different actuator placements and anchoring strategies affect the performance and comfort of soft exosuits for pediatric populations. This work is critical for translating adult-focused soft robotics into safe, effective interventions for children with motor impairments. By systematically investigating these design parameters, she is establishing the engineering principles necessary to create lightweight, non-restrictive suits that can assist with movement without hindering natural development. Her contributions are not only advancing the field of soft robotics but also opening new possibilities for early intervention in pediatric mobility disorders, making her a key figure in the future of child-centered rehabilitation technology.
